# Do not give out your full name, address, or phone number # Never give out your bank account or credit card information unless you are shopping with a well known or highly rated online business. 3. Never open e-mail attachments from strangers 4. Beware of spoof email claiming to be from eBay, PayPal, or a bank or a company name you know asking for personal or sensitive information. 5. If you decide to meet someone in person from online, go to a public place and let friends and family know your plans.

Some good tips about email safety include: not using common and easy to guess passwords for your email, never giving out your email address to suspicious websites, and don't open email attachments from individuals who you don't know.

There are a number of internet safety tips that all children should know. They should be aware that they should never provide personal details to people they do not know. They should also be aware that people may contact them under false identities.

There are a lot of different tips and opinions for internet safety. You should do what you think is best for your family. Some things are setting a password to get on to certain sites, allowing children to only use computers in a public setting (like a living room), and not allowing computers in children's rooms.
